Uriel Aguirre has been competing for 3 years. His best event is the Skewb: a personal-best single of 2.62, set at Que la Inocencia te BAlga 2025, puts him in the top 3.3% of the 73,281 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 13th in Argentina. Until February 2014, no official Skewb solve in the world had been that fast. Across 7 competitions since September 2023, he has put 87 official solves on the record across three events. His Skewb best has come down from 5.33 in September 2023 to 2.62, a 51% improvement. Uriel has entered seven competitions, more competitions than 88% of everyone who has ever competed.

Reading this page: a single is one solve's time · an average is the middle three of five solves, best and worst discarded · a PB is a personal best · a DNF (did not finish) is an attempt with no valid result: a popped piece, an unsolved face, an over-limit memorisation · top X% compares against everyone ever ranked in that event, which is fairer than raw rank because event pools differ tenfold.
